import { getInput } from '@actions/core';
import { getOctokit } from '@actions/github';
import { execSync } from 'child_process';
export interface Repository {
owner: string;
repo: string;
}
export interface WorkflowRunParams {
branch: string;
status?: 'completed' | 'in_progress' | 'queued' | 'requested';
limit?: number;
skipCommits?: number;
}
interface WorkflowRun {
conclusion: string;
head_sha: string;
}
interface Artifact {
id: number;
name: string;
}
interface Comment {
id: number;
body: string;
}
interface ApiError extends Error {
status?: number;
response?: {
data?: {
message?: string;
};
};
}
export class GitHubService {
private octokit: any;
private repository: Repository;
constructor() {
this.octokit = getOctokit(getInput('github_token', { required: true }));
const { context } = require('@actions/github');
this.repository = {
owner: context.repo.owner,
repo: context.repo.repo
};
console.log(`🔧 GitHub Service initialized for: ${this.repository.owner}/${this.repository.repo}`);
}
getCurrentCommitHash(): string {
return execSync('git rev-parse --short=10 HEAD', { encoding: 'utf8' }).trim();
}
getTargetBranch(): string {
const targetBranch = getInput('target_branch') || 'main';
return targetBranch;
}
async listWorkflowRuns(params: WorkflowRunParams) {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
const runs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Runs({
owner,
repo,
branch: params.branch,
status: params.status || 'completed',
per_page: (params.limit || 10) + (params.skipCommits || 0)
});
return runsResponse.data;
}
/**
* Check if a commit has any artifacts by checking its workflow runs
*/
async hasArtifactsForCommit(commitHash: string): Promise<boolean> {
try {
const workflowRuns = await this.findAllWorkflowRunsByCommit(commitHash);
for (const workflowRun of workflowRuns) {
try {
const runArtifacts = await this.listArtifactsForWorkflowRun(workflowRun.id);
if (runArtifacts.artifacts && runArtifacts.artifacts.length > 0) {
return true;
}
} catch (error) {
// Continue checking other workflow runs
continue;
}
}
return false;
} catch (error) {
// If we can't check, assume no artifacts
return false;
}
}
/**
* Get parent commit hash
*/
async getParentCommit(commitHash: string): Promise<string | null> {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
const commitResponse = await this.octokit.rest.repos.getCommit({
owner,
repo,
ref: commitHash
});
if (commitResponse.data.parents && commitResponse.data.parents.length > 0) {
return commitResponse.data.parents[0].sha.substring(0, 10);
}
return null;
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to get parent commit for ${commitHash}: ${apiError.message}`);
return null;
}
}
async getTargetBranchLatestCommit(): Promise<{ commitHash: string; usedFallbackCommit: boolean; latestCommitHash?: string }> {
const targetBranch = this.getTargetBranch();
console.log(`🔍 Attempting to get latest commit for target branch: ${targetBranch}`);
console.log(`📋 Repository: ${this.repository.owner}/${this.repository.repo}`);
let latestCommitHash: string | null = null;
try {
console.log(`📡 Trying to get latest commit from GitHub API...`);
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
const branchResponse = await this.octokit.rest.repos.getBranch({
owner,
repo,
branch: targetBranch
});
if (branchResponse.data && branchResponse.data.commit) {
latestCommitHash = branchResponse.data.commit.sha.substring(0, 10);
console.log(`✅ Found commit hash from GitHub API: ${latestCommitHash}`);
}
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 GitHub API failed: ${apiError.message}`);
const alternativeBranches = ['master', 'main', 'develop'];
for (const altBranch of alternativeBranches) {
if (altBranch !== targetBranch) {
try {
console.log(`🔄 Trying alternative branch: ${altBranch}`);
const altResponse = await this.octokit.rest.repos.getBranch({
owner,
repo,
branch: altBranch
});
if (altResponse.data && altResponse.data.commit) {
latestCommitHash = altResponse.data.commit.sha.substring(0, 10);
console.log(`✅ Found commit hash from alternative branch ${altBranch}: ${latestCommitHash}`);
break;
}
} catch (error) {
const altError = error as ApiError;
console.log(`❌ Alternative branch ${altBranch} also failed: ${altError.message}`);
}
}
}
}
if (!latestCommitHash) {
console.log(`📋 Trying to get from workflow runs...`);
try {
const runs = await this.listWorkflowRuns({
branch: targetBranch,
status: 'completed',
limit: 10
});
if (runs.workflow_runs && runs.workflow_runs.length > 0) {
console.log(`Found ${runs.workflow_runs.length} workflow runs for ${targetBranch}`);
const successfulRun = runs.workflow_runs.find((run: WorkflowRun) => run.conclusion === 'success');
if (successfulRun) {
latestCommitHash = successfulRun.head_sha.substring(0, 10);
console.log(`✅ Found successful workflow run for ${targetBranch}: ${latestCommitHash}`);
} else {
const latestRun = runs.workflow_runs[0] as WorkflowRun;
latestCommitHash = latestRun.head_sha.substring(0, 10);
console.log(`⚠️ No successful runs found, using latest workflow run for ${targetBranch}: ${latestCommitHash}`);
}
}
} catch (error) {
const workflowError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to get workflow runs: ${workflowError.message}`);
}
}
if (!latestCommitHash) {
console.log(`🔧 No workflow runs found for ${targetBranch}, trying to fetch from remote...`);
try {
console.log(`📥 Running: git fetch origin`);
execSync('git fetch origin', { encoding: 'utf8' });
console.log(`📥 Running: git rev-parse --short=10 origin/${targetBranch}`);
latestCommitHash = execSync(`git rev-parse --short=10 origin/${targetBranch}`, { encoding: 'utf8' }).trim();
console.log(`✅ Found commit hash from git: ${latestCommitHash}`);
} catch (gitError) {
console.warn(`❌ Git fetch failed: ${gitError}`);
try {
console.log(`📥 Trying alternative: git ls-remote origin ${targetBranch}`);
const remoteRef = execSync(`git ls-remote origin ${targetBranch}`, { encoding: 'utf8' }).trim();
if (remoteRef) {
latestCommitHash = remoteRef.split('\t')[0].substring(0, 10);
console.log(`✅ Found commit hash from git ls-remote: ${latestCommitHash}`);
}
} catch (altError) {
console.warn(`❌ Alternative git command failed: ${altError}`);
}
}
}
if (!latestCommitHash) {
console.error(`❌ All methods to get target branch commit have failed`);
throw new Error(`Unable to get target branch (${targetBranch}) commit hash. Please ensure the branch exists and you have correct permissions.`);
}
// Check if the latest commit has artifacts, if not, look for previous commits
console.log(`🔍 Checking if commit ${latestCommitHash} has baseline artifacts...`);
const hasArtifacts = await this.hasArtifactsForCommit(latestCommitHash);
if (hasArtifacts) {
console.log(`✅ Commit ${latestCommitHash} has baseline artifacts`);
return {
commitHash: latestCommitHash,
usedFallbackCommit: false
};
}
// Latest commit doesn't have artifacts, look for previous commits
console.log(`⚠️ Commit ${latestCommitHash} does not have baseline artifacts`);
console.log(`🔍 Looking for previous commits with baseline artifacts...`);
let currentCommit = latestCommitHash;
let checkedCommits: string[] = [currentCommit];
const maxDepth = 5;
for (let depth = 0; depth < maxDepth; depth++) {
const parentCommit = await this.getParentCommit(currentCommit);
if (!parentCommit) {
console.log(`⚠️ Reached the beginning of the branch, no more parent commits`);
break;
}
if (checkedCommits.includes(parentCommit)) {
console.log(`⚠️ Detected circular reference, stopping search`);
break;
}
checkedCommits.push(parentCommit);
console.log(`🔍 Checking parent commit ${parentCommit}...`);
const parentHasArtifacts = await this.hasArtifactsForCommit(parentCommit);
if (parentHasArtifacts) {
console.log(`✅ Found commit ${parentCommit} with baseline artifacts`);
console.log(`\n⚠️ Note: The latest commit (${latestCommitHash}) does not have baseline artifacts.`);
console.log(` Using commit ${parentCommit} for baseline comparison instead.`);
console.log(` If this seems incorrect, please wait a few minutes and try rerunning the workflow.`);
return {
commitHash: parentCommit,
usedFallbackCommit: true,
latestCommitHash: latestCommitHash
};
}
currentCommit = parentCommit;
}
// No commits with artifacts found
console.log(`\n⚠️ No commits with baseline artifacts found in the last ${maxDepth} commits.`);
console.log(` Using latest commit ${latestCommitHash} anyway.`);
console.log(` Note: If baseline comparison fails, please wait a few minutes and try rerunning the workflow.`);
return {
commitHash: latestCommitHash,
usedFallbackCommit: false
};
} catch (error) {
console.error(`❌ Failed to get target branch commit: ${error}`);
console.error(`Repository: ${this.repository.owner}/${this.repository.repo}`);
console.error(`Target branch: ${targetBranch}`);
const apiError = error as ApiError;
throw new Error(`Failed to get target branch (${targetBranch}) commit: ${apiError.message}`);
}
}
async listArtifacts() {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
const artifacts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listArtifactsForRepo({
owner,
repo,
per_page: 100
});
return artifactsResponse.data;
}
/**
* Find workflow run by commit hash
* This is more efficient than listing all artifacts
*/
async findWorkflowRunByCommit(commitHash: string, status: 'completed' | 'in_progress' | 'queued' | 'requested' = 'completed') {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
// First try to find by exact commit hash
const runs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RunsForRepo({
owner,
repo,
head_sha: commitHash,
status,
per_page: 10
});
if (runsResponse.data.workflow_runs && runsResponse.data.workflow_runs.length > 0) {
// Return the most recent successful run, or the first one if no successful run
const successfulRun = runsResponse.data.workflow_runs.find(
(run: any) => run.conclusion === 'success'
);
return successfulRun || runsResponse.data.workflow_runs[0];
}
// If not found by exact hash, try searching by short hash (first 10 chars)
const shortHash = commitHash.substring(0, 10);
const allRuns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RunsForRepo({
owner,
repo,
status,
per_page: 100
});
const matchingRun = allRunsResponse.data.workflow_runs?.find(
(run: any) => run.head_sha.startsWith(shortHash) || run.head_sha.startsWith(commitHash)
);
return matchingRun || null;
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to find workflow run for commit ${commitHash}: ${apiError.message}`);
return null;
}
}
/**
* Find all workflow runs by commit hash
* Returns all matching workflow runs without sorting
*/
async findAllWorkflowRunsByCommit(commitHash: string, status: 'completed' | 'in_progress' | 'queued' | 'requested' = 'completed') {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
// First try to find by exact commit hash
const runs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RunsForRepo({
owner,
repo,
head_sha: commitHash,
status,
per_page: 30 // Increase to get more runs
});
if (runsResponse.data.workflow_runs && runsResponse.data.workflow_runs.length > 0) {
// Return all matching runs without sorting
return runsResponse.data.workflow_runs;
}
// If not found by exact hash, try searching by short hash (first 10 chars)
const shortHash = commitHash.substring(0, 10);
const allRuns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RunsForRepo({
owner,
repo,
status,
per_page: 100
});
const matchingRuns = allRunsResponse.data.workflow_runs?.filter(
(run: any) => run.head_sha.startsWith(shortHash) || run.head_sha.startsWith(commitHash)
) || [];
return matchingRuns;
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to find workflow runs for commit ${commitHash}: ${apiError.message}`);
return [];
}
}
/**
* List artifacts for a specific workflow run
* This is more efficient than listing all repository artifacts
*/
async listArtifactsForWorkflowRun(runId: number) {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
const artifactsRes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.listWorkflowRunArtifacts({
owner,
repo,
run_id: runId
});
return artifactsResponse.data;
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to list artifacts for workflow run ${runId}: ${apiError.message}`);
throw error;
}
}
async findArtifactByNamePattern(pattern: string): Promise<Artifact | null> {
const artifacts = await this.listArtifacts();
console.log(`Looking for artifacts matching pattern: ${pattern}`);
console.log(`Available artifacts: ${artifacts.artifacts.map((a: Artifact) => a.name).join(', ')}`);
const matchingArtifacts = artifacts.artifacts.filter((artifact: Artifact) =>
artifact.name.includes(pattern)
);
if (matchingArtifacts.length > 0) {
console.log(`Found ${matchingArtifacts.length} matching artifacts:`, matchingArtifacts.map((a: Artifact) => a.name));
return matchingArtifacts.sort((a: Artifact, b: Artifact) => b.id - a.id)[0];
}
console.log(`No artifacts found matching pattern: ${pattern}`);
return null;
}
async downloadArtifact(artifactId: number) {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
const downloadResponse = await this.octokit.rest.actions.downloadArtifact({
owner,
repo,
artifact_id: artifactId,
archive_format: 'zip'
});
return downloadResponse.data;
}
async findExistingComment(prNumber: number, commentPrefix: string): Promise<number | null> {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
const { data: comments } = await this.octokit.rest.issues.listComments({
owner,
repo,
issue_number: prNumber,
});
const existingComment = comments.find((comment: Comment) => comment.body.startsWith(commentPrefix));
return existingComment ? existingComment.id : null;
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.warn(`Failed to find existing comment: ${apiError.message}`);
return null;
}
}
/**
* Find PRs associated with a commit
*/
async findPRsByCommit(commitHash: string): Promise<Array<{ number: number; title: string; url: string }>> {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
try {
const { data: prs } = await this.octokit.rest.repos.listPullRequestsAssociatedWithCommit({
owner,
repo,
commit_sha: commitHash,
});
return prs.map((pr: any) => ({
number: pr.number,
title: pr.title,
url: pr.html_url
}));
} catch (error) {
console.warn(`⚠️ Failed to find PRs for commit ${commitHash}: ${error}`);
return [];
}
}
async updateOrCreateComment(prNumber: number, body: string): Promise<void> {
const { owner, repo } = this.repository;
const commentPrefix = '## Rsdoctor Bundle Diff Analysis';
try {
const existingCommentId = await this.findExistingComment(prNumber, commentPrefix);
if (existingCommentId) {
console.log(`Updating existing comment: ${existingCommentId}`);
await this.octokit.rest.issues.updateComment({
owner,
repo,
comment_id: existingCommentId,
body,
});
} else {
console.log('Creating new comment');
await this.octokit.rest.issues.createComment({
owner,
repo,
issue_number: prNumber,
body,
});
}
} catch (error) {
const apiError = error as ApiError;
console.error(`Failed to update/create comment: ${apiError.message}`);
throw error;
}
}
}
